Overview: They are the silent threats lurking in the shadows of global health. Until they are not.

While the world focuses on the pandemics of the day, a group of virulent viruses remains dangerously underexplored. Chikungunya. Lassa. Nipah. Hanta. Dengue. These pathogens, capable of causing severe neurological damage, hemorrhagic fevers, and devastating outbreaks, represent a critical gap in our scientific and public health defenses.

This essential volume, drawing on the expertise of top researchers, emerges as a vital response to this neglect. It consolidates the latest research into a single, coherent resource, offering a comprehensive analysis of these viruses from their molecular structures and epidemiological patterns to their clinical management and the societal factors that allow them to persist.
